I'm not sure which amplifier to buy to drive a single SA-12 sealed. I do not want to upgrade my stock electrical, so I'm really just considering which amp would be more efficient.

I'm looking at either SAE-600d or the RF T500-1bdcp. I can't find Sundown's ratings for less than 4 Ohms for the SAE line, while RF posts their efficiency down to 1 Ohm.

I like that the RF can perform pretty well at 2 Ohms, while the SD I would have to run at 1, and not sure how hard it would be on my electrical.

I have a 105 amp alternator in a 2003 3.8l Mustang. I already have a small 2004/5 RF Punch 200 watt amp running my components at 2Ohms. The RF being a little underrated will put out more power, and I assume will require more draw on the alternator, but it can be ran at 2 Ohms and more efficiently. But the SD will ask for less power but pushed harder at 1.

I know the vs. threads aren't allowed, so I wanted to ask this strictly based on the electrical limitations I have. What should I go with?

The rf amp

Why

As a cp model at 2ohms it does rated. This means you can still get the full 500watts rms. To add to that it will be under less stress. The lower stress gives you a better dampening factor meaning a higher sq. From there at 2ohms you pull less power. Then its also more effective against impedance rise due to its constant power technology.

In short the RF amp will give you a better sq from a higher dampening factor and less power draw with the same rms rating.
